Charlottesville came into this matchup off a tough six-run defeat last Thursday. This time they kept things ultra-competitive, but unfortunately the final result was the same. They fell just short of the Orange County Fighting Hornets by a score of 9-7 on Tuesday.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est loss the Black Knights have suffered since April 23, 2024.

Charlottesville got a good showing from Julian Mark-Williams, who pitched two innings while giving up no earned runs off two hits. Mark-Williams has been nothing but reliable on the mound: he hasn't given up more than two walks in six consecutive appearances.

On the hitting side, Abe Jaspen made the most of his time at bat despite the final result and went a perfect 3-for-3 with four RBI, two runs, and two doubles. Another player making a difference was Mason Divers, who went 1-for-3 with two runs and one RBI.

This is the second loss in a row for Charlottesville and nudges their season record down to 7-4. As for Orange County, their record now sits at 6-8.

Looking ahead, Charlottesville will square off against Fluvanna County at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. The Black Knights will need to watch out since the Flying Flucos have now posted at least ten runs in their last three matchups. As for Orange County, they will face off against Albemarle at 6:30 p.m. on Thursday.
